Update on Gatorland's 'Jawlene'

"Jawlene," the Central Florida alligator that is missing its upper jaw, is healing and getting stronger, according to Gatorland. Gatorland's Savannah Boan said Jawlene's journey has been a "wild ride" since her arrival in mid-September, but that she is making big improvements.

Traveling with THC, CBD this holiday season

Be careful what you pack when you head out for the holidays this year. One woman claims she was banned for life from Carnival Cruise Lines for bringing CBD gummies on board. Even if you plan to stay on dry land, different states have different rules and things can get really confusing when you throw federal laws all in the mix.

Capture of massive python 'surreal,' man says

Mike Elfenbein was one of those guys who experienced a "surreal" and "lucky" take-down at Big Cypress National Preserve in South Florida over the weekend. Elfenbein, his son Cole, and three other guys they had just met were in the area just lookin' for pythons. The species of python they caught are not native to Florida and are considered invasive due to their impacts to native wildlife, according to the Florida Fish and Wildlife Conservation Commission.

Dangers of night eating syndrome

A number of Americans struggle with night eating syndrome, where one will wake up from sleep in the middle of the night and then snack on food. It can lead to a number of health issues over time, experts say.
